The rite of the Liturgy (a common cause, performed by one mouth and one heart), the visible flesh of the Sacrament of the Eucharist (the faithful, bread and wine, and the rite of prayer), the order of the Lord’s Table is built in the form of a dialogue: the presbyter (= bishop) – the faithful, the people of God, the royal priesthood (one for all and all for one!). The presbyter prays in the assembly on behalf of and for the entire people of God, and the royal priesthood (the faithful) responds: Amen! Truly so! Let it be so (in a wishful, pleading, not commanding form. The prayer of the Church – it is humble openness to the Holy Spirit! And pagans, always performing magical actions and uttering incantations, – they command, order, force). Presbyter: Peace to all – faithful: And to your spirit; Presbyter: We thank the Lord – faithful: It is fitting and right…, and so all prayers and blessings take place in the form of a dialogue: either the presbyter prays, and the church in silence overhears, to what at the end says “amen”, or the presbyter calls to prayer and the whole church (and he among them) prays (for example, The Creed or “Our Father…”, or other hymns). Therefore, all the prayers of the rite of the Liturgy, with which the presbyter prays on behalf of the community, should be voiced by the presbyter so that the faithful (in whom the physical hearing is all right) could hear and understand all the prayers, that is, could overhear them, and at the end seal them with the word “amen”. When the people sing, the presbyter either remains silent or sings with the people, but in no way recites the prayers of the rite! The only prayer that the presbyter can read quietly is the prayer with which he prays to Jesus Christ (unlike all others, which are addressed to the Father; the prayer before reading the Gospel is also addressed to Christ) for himself during the singing by the people of God

“Cherubic song”. Although even here, perhaps, it would be better for the faithful to overhear (hear) this prayer (its words), and pray for the presbyter, and each time renew in memory who performs the sacrament: “You, Christ, are the One who brings and is brought, accepts and is distributed…”.
